Em. Khvatova et al., EFFECTS OF DELTA-SLEEP-INDUCING PEPTIDE (DSIP) AND SOME ANALOGS ON THE ACTIVITY OF MONOAMINE-OXIDASE TYPE-A IN RAT-BRAIN UNDER HYPOXIA STRESS, FEBS letters, 368(2), 1995, pp. 367-369
Metabolic effects of delta-sleep inducing peptide (DSIP) under hypoxia
stress were investigated in rats subjected to short-term hypoxic cond
itions (about 0.26 Bar). It was found that DSIP partially restricted s
tress-induced changes in activity of mitochondrial monoamine oxidase t
ype A (MAO-A) and serotonin level in rat brain, A number of DSIP analo
gues was tested and among them there were some compounds with enhanced
ability to counteract hypoxia induced changes in MAO-A activity and s
erotonin content in comparison with native neuropeptide.
